The City of Light: Seoul’s AI Film Fest Turns Zaha Hadid’s Curves into a 222-Meter Canvas

By Artūras Malašauskas May 19, 2026 7 min read Share:
Seoul is turning Zaha Hadid’s architectural masterpiece into the world's largest AI-powered cinema, inviting creators to splash neural-network visions across a record-breaking 222-meter canvas. This fusion of "Live Media Design" and generative tech effectively transforms the city skyline into a sprawling, interactive laboratory for the future of digital storytelling.

Seoul is once again proving why it’s the spiritual home of "the future," this time by marrying generative neural networks with the architectural brilliance of the late Zaha Hadid. The newly announced Seoul Design AI Film Festival (SDAFF) isn't your typical sit-in-the-dark-and-shush cinema event. Instead, it’s a global call to arms for creators to splash their AI-generated visions across the silver-skinned facade of the Dongdaemun Design Plaza (DDP). According to the PA Media Press Release Hub, the festival seeks to pioneer what it calls "Live Media Design," effectively turning the city's skyline into a sprawling, interactive laboratory for digital storytelling.

The "screen" in question is a beast of a different nature—a 222-meter-long curving exterior wall that currently holds the Guinness World Record for the "World's Largest 3D Mapping on an Atypical Building." For years, this surface has been the playground of elite media artists and high-budget production houses. But as reported by the Seoul Metropolitan Government, the SDAFF marks the first time the city is opening this massive architectural canvas to the public and international visionaries, provided they’re using generative AI to do the heavy lifting. It’s a bold move toward the "democratization of design," where a solo creator with a clever prompt and a Midjourney subscription can theoretically upstage a traditional film crew.

A High-Stakes Playground for Prompt Engineers

The competition isn't just about showing off; there’s some serious skin in the game. Organizers are hunting for 10 winning entries across two main categories: artistic reinterpretations of "K-culture" and more "popular" works themed around festivals or DJ culture. The rewards are more than just clout—the total prize pool sits at KRW 24 million (roughly $18,000), with the grand prize winner securing a KRW 10 million payday and a primary screening slot during the iconic Seoul Light DDP 2026. As noted by the Seoul Design Foundation, the judging won't just focus on technical wizardry, but on the unique perspective and creative expression each participant brings to the table.

Transcending the Traditional Frame

What makes this festival particularly fascinating is the way it treats the DDP’s atypical architecture. This isn't a flat 16:9 projection; the films have to contend with the sweeping, neo-futuristic curves that Zaha Hadid is famous for. It’s an exercise in "spatial cinema," where the software has to understand the contours of the building as much as the narrative of the film. By encouraging creators to use tools like Midjourney and Suno to craft their core content, Seoul is effectively placing a bet on AI as a permanent fixture in the urban aesthetic. It’s an ambitious experiment that could redefine how we experience public art, transforming the DDP from a static landmark into a breathing, flickering monument to the collective digital imagination.

Inside the Machine: The High-Stakes Logic of Urban AI

Beyond the Neon Glow: What most surface-level reports miss is the sheer logistical nightmare of mapping high-resolution generative AI content onto a non-linear, 222-meter aluminum skin. This isn't just about clicking 'render' on a prompt; it’s about a concept the Seoul Design Foundation calls "Media Facade Optimization." Because the DDP’s surface is composed of over 45,000 unique panels, any AI-generated video must be mathematically corrected to prevent distortion. A standard cinematic shot would look like a funhouse mirror on Hadid’s curves, so artists are forced to engage in a "spatial dialogue" where the software must account for the building’s physical geometry before the first pixel is even projected.

The historical weight of this initiative shouldn't be underestimated. Since its opening in 2014, the DDP has transitioned from a controversial "silver spaceship" to the crown jewel of Seoul's "Design City" identity. By hosting the SDAFF, city officials are effectively pivoting from static architecture to what urban theorists call "programmable space." Stakeholders within the Metropolitan Government aren't just looking for pretty lights; they are testing the waters for a future where city landmarks can be reskinned in real-time to reflect cultural shifts or public sentiment. It’s an aggressive play to stay ahead of regional rivals like Tokyo or Singapore in the race for digital-first tourism.

From the perspective of the creators, this festival represents a massive shift in the hierarchy of digital art. In the past, projecting on a scale this large required a massive studio and a six-figure budget. Now, the entry of generative AI lowers the barrier to entry, but it simultaneously raises the bar for "prompt literacy." Industry insiders note that the judging panel is specifically looking for "human-AI hybridity"—works that don't just look like a standard diffusion loop, but those that incorporate intentional cinematography and sound design tailored to the DDP’s specific acoustics. The inclusion of tools like Suno for AI-generated soundtracks suggests the city wants a full-sensory takeover, not just a silent movie.

There is also a subtle undercurrent of "soft power" at play here. By centering one of the competition categories on K-culture, Seoul is using AI to repackage its traditional heritage for a generation that speaks in hashtags and neural tokens. It’s a clever way to ensure that while the technology is cutting-edge and global, the soul of the content remains distinctly Korean. This ensures the festival functions as both a tech showcase and a cultural export, solidifying Seoul’s reputation as a place where ancient tradition and the bleeding edge of the singularity don't just coexist, but actively collaborate.
